D i s c o v e r y L a n d Fall lesson 9 OCT. 29, 2017 “Me First!” In today’s lesson, your kids were challenged to think about what it means to love God and others before themselves. It sounds simple on paper, but when put to the test of life, it can be hard to accomplish. Putting others first is a shift from the world’s standards. How is your family doing with truly loving God and others before yourselves? This struggle began back in Genesis when God highlighted the lives of Abram and Lot. Talk with your kids about what they learned in class and see if your family can apply what they learned this week. Take the Family Challenge The Love Factor — Find a glass jar and coins and place them in a central location in your home. Throughout the week, when you see someone truly loving others or expressing their love for God, put a coin in the glass jar. At the end of the week, decide as a family what you want to do with the money in the jar. Go out for ice cream, rent a family movie, or put others first and donate it to a charity. You Did It! 1. What did God tell Abram to do?

2. What did God promise Abram?

3. Did Abram obey God and go to the land God would show him?

4. Why did Abram and Lot need to divide the land?

5. Why did Abram allow Lot to choose the land he wanted?

6. Which land did Lot choose?

7. What happened to Abram’s land?

8. What happened to Lot’s land?

9. Will you love God and others?

Get on Track

Answers: 1. Leave his country, his people, and his father’s home, and go to a land God would show him. 2. He would be a blessing and he would receive blessings. 3. Yes. 4. They had to separate because they had so many animals and their herdsmen were quarreling. 5. Abram trusted God. He loved God and Lot. 6. The land that looked the best to him. 7. God blessed it. 8. He lost it when God destroyed it because the people were so sinful. 9. Answers vary.
